Output ed3589f0e17792d8c2fb96f0d16af702017e12984ccf2c1fa239c56eac4f7932:0

value
596574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f859161c19eb2a6e2ad12f0850e620a0209f625 OP_EQUAL
address
3LcHoiJRmgQeEFuhsLk4doUxcps4xpUpMs
transaction
ed3589f0e17792d8c2fb96f0d16af702017e12984ccf2c1fa239c56eac4f7932
spent
true